Amanda Godley is an associate professor of English Education at the University of Pittsburgh.

She teaches courses on teaching writing, classroom discourse, theories of literacy, professional teaching portfolios, and action research.

Before earning her PhD., she taught middle and high school English in the US and in South America.

Her research interests include teaching grammar as critical literacy, classroom discourse, issues of power and equity in secondary English classes, identity and literacy, and the practice of gender through literacy.

She is currently researching the teaching of grammar and usage in urban high schools.
